What is the S in NPS? Do not focus on the score, but make sure you put in place a system. That's what creates a culture of listening to customer feedback, trying to understand the issues, act on it by closing-the-loop by your front-line employees. In this episode of the SuperOffice podcast, the roles are turned a bit around. Our host, Hans Chr. Gronsleth is the program manager for SuperOffice' own Net Promoter System. In our studio, he shares some of his experiences with our German Marketing manager Maik Smolen. If you are thinking about putting customer feedback into action to improve customer loyalty, you will find some good hints here. Maik is actually preparing for their "Digital Voche" in November.
